Pioneer DXX908PRS: The Gold Standard for High-Resolution Audio
In March 2026, Pioneer raised the bar with the DXX908PRS, a flagship car audio system crafted for true hi-fi enthusiasts. Harnessing 192kHz/24-bit playback support and advanced digital sound processing, this system ensures pristine sound reproduction whether you stream via Tidal or Qobuz. Its seamless integration with leading hi-res streaming platforms makes it a top choice for digital-first audiophiles demanding lifelike clarity and detail behind the wheel.
Alpine INE-F511: Merging Visuals, Navigation, and Power
January 2026 saw the debut of Alpine’s INE-F511, boasting a massive 11-inch floating touchscreen,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to support, and a powerful built-in Class-D amplifier. The integration of robust navigation functions and intuitive control positions this unit as a true all-in-one solution for modern vehicles, without the need for separate amplifiers or additional interfaces.

JL Audio 12W7AE-D4: Subwoofer Excellence Redefined
JL Audio launched its flagship 12W7AE-D4 subwoofer in late 2025, captivating bass connoisseurs and SPL competitors alike. Featuring an improved cone design, a larger voice coil, and enhanced cooling technology, this subwoofer delivers greater output, responsiveness, and reliability even under extended high-power use. For those seeking to push the limits of their car’s bass potential or compete in SPL events, this sub sets a new benchmark.
Focal Elite Utopia M: Reference-Grade Sound Quality for 2026
Focal’s September 2026 release of the Elite Utopia M range marks a milestone in car speaker engineering. The new ‘M’-shaped inverted dome tweeter and midrange improvements provide even more transparency, dynamic range, and stereo imaging. For audiophiles passionate about lifelike instrument reproduction and stage presence, these speakers represent the pinnacle of automotive sound refinement.

Harman “Autonomous Audio”: Smarts Meet Sound Customization
At CES 2026, Harman International unveiled “Autonomous Audio,” leveraging AI-driven learning and advanced signal processing. By analyzing real-time vehicle conditions and passenger preferences, this system dynamically optimizes playback, adjusting EQ, time alignment, and speaker output. The result? A truly personalized sound experience for every journey—no manual tuning required.
Sony 360 Reality Audio: The Future of In-Car Immersion
Sony’s 360 Reality Audio for car systems, introduced in May 2025, harnesses object-based spatial sound technology to place each instrument and vocal precisely in a 3D soundscape. This creates a surround environment—perfect for music lovers seeking concert-like immersion from their front seat. With car audio increasingly focusing on how sound envelops the listener, Sony’s technology is leading the trend toward next-level realism and engagement.

World-Leading SPL at the dB Drag Racing World Finals
October 2026 was historic for dB Drag Racing: over 150 competitors gathered in Nashville, Tennessee, where the Extreme SPL world record was shattered with a staggering 180.7 dB. Competitors continually seek the best subwoofers and amplifiers, fine-tuning box designs and maximizing electrical upgrades—proving that high-quality gear and effective installation make a winning difference.
EMMA Car Audio Championship: Europe’s Premium Showcase
From April 16-18, Essen hosts the 2026 European Mobile Media Association (EMMA) Car Audio Championship—the continent’s largest gathering for sound quality and installation artistry. With over 200 competitors across 20 countries, it’s the perfect platform for both competitors and shop owners to experience the ultra-high-end systems and reaffirm the importance of expert installation practices, meticulous tuning, and brand expertise.
